Application of load type catalyst in synthesizing N phenyl maleimide
A technology of supported catalyst and maleimide, which is applied in the direction of catalyst activation/preparation, physical/chemical process catalyst, metal/metal oxide/metal hydroxide catalyst, etc., which can solve the problem of large solvent loss and high production cost , difficult sources and other issues, to achieve the effect of less environmental pollution, low production cost and high yield

Embodiment 1
[0019] At room temperature, 3 parts Fe(NO 3 ) 3 .6H 2 O, 35 Co(NO 3 ) 2 .4H 2 O and 62 parts of water are mixed to prepare an impregnation solution. Add 5 grams of 4A molecular sieve carrier to 25 grams of the prepared impregnation solution for 7 hours; then filter, dry at 120°C for 3 hours, then put it in a muffle furnace, and heat up to 450°C at a rate of 5°C / second Roasting 4 hours, obtains novel catalyst, is denoted as 1 # catalyst.
Embodiment 2
[0021] At room temperature, 3 parts Fe(NO 3 ) 3 .6H 2 O, 35 parts Ni(NO 3 ) 2 .4H 2 O and 62 parts of water are mixed to prepare an impregnation solution. Add 5 grams of 4A molecular sieve carrier to 25 grams of the prepared impregnation solution for 7 hours; then filter, dry at 120°C for 3 hours, then put it in a muffle furnace, and heat up to 450°C at a rate of 5°C / second Roasting 4 hours, obtains novel catalyst, is denoted as 2 # catalyst.
Embodiment 3
[0023] At room temperature, 3 parts Fe(NO 3 ) 3 .6H 2 O, 20 parts of Co(NO 3 ) 2 .4H 2 O, 20 parts Ni(NO 3 ) 2 .4H 2 O, 10 parts of Cu(NO 3 ) 2 .6H 2 O and 47 parts of water are mixed to prepare an impregnation solution. Add 5 grams of 4A molecular sieve carrier to 25 grams of the prepared impregnation solution for 7 hours; then filter, dry at 120°C for 3 hours, then put it in a muffle furnace, and heat up to 450°C at a rate of 5°C / second Roasting 4 hours, obtains novel catalyst, is denoted as 3 # catalyst.
